A boat is sent across the river with a velocity of 8 km/h. in a direction perpendicular to flow of river. If resultant velocity of boat is 10 km/h, then velocity of river flow is :

A

18 km/h

B

2 km/h

C

6 km/h

D

None of these

Text Solution

Verified by Experts

The correct Answer is:
C

Velocity of boat, `v_(b)`=8km/h

Let velocity of river flow =u
and resultant velocity of boat
w.r.t. river flow = `v_(r)`
`:.` From fig. `v_(r)^(2) =v_(b)^(2) + u^(2)`
`:. U=sqrt(v_(r)^(2) -v_(b)^(2))=sqrt(100-64)=6kmh^(-1)`
